12818515
0xba4b3b763d392b9121a5cd27bf858d91177da6ecf873727e79e9a508918cccae
Transactions0
Height12818515
Confirmations3344308
Timestamp282 days 17 hours ago
Size (bytes)507
Version
Merkle Root
Nonce0xd83f2e36ee13263f
Bits
Difficulty0x2065ac9a